Teaser Tuesdays (Aug.12)

August 12, 2008

 TEASER TUESDAYS ask you to:

  • Grab your current read.
  • Let the book fall open to a random page.
  • Share with us two (2) “teaser” sentences from that page, somewhere between lines 7 and 12.
  • You also need to share the title of the book that you’re getting your “teaser” from … that way people can have some great book recommendations if they like the teaser you’ve given!
  • Please avoid spoilers!
  • My own 2 “Teaser” sentences for today:

    “He’ll be her perfect match. Like he was designed for her alone.”

    ~ from page 176 of “Eclipse” by Stephenie Meyer
